Transaction 15a7560f0366a60cc83195cb79b0d6fa906d171d8039c761cd0dc76f81795e50
1 Input
1 Output
-
15a7560f0366a60cc83195cb79b0d6fa906d171d8039c761cd0dc76f81795e50:0
- value
- 268041
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 35824a5e679d216a7b9e80dace814777442f200e OP_EQUAL
- address
- 36ZwpTGELbABinvWouBAbRvEXKHe51exea